Michael James Norris (born 6 October 1954) is a former Australian rules footballer who played with South Melbourne in the Victorian Football League (VFL).[1]
After ten games across three seasons with South Melbourne, Norris moved to Melbourne in 1975 but did not play a senior game for them. Norris subsequently enjoyed a highly successful period with Mordialloc in the Victorian Football Association, scoring over 40 goals in each of his three seasons at the club and winning the VFA Division 2 premiership in 1977.
